We are currently seeking a proactive and experienced Payroll Officer to join a busy Payroll & Benefits Team within a leading retail business. This is an exciting opportunity for someone with end-to-end payroll experience who thrives in a dynamic and collaborative environment.
You will be a key part of the payroll function, processing payments for over 1,000 employees while also contributing to the delivery of payroll and HR solutions that improve operational efficiency and support internal stakeholders.
Key Duties and Responsibilities:
  • End-to-end payroll processing for over 1,000 employees with a strong focus on compliance and accuracy
  • Making informed and accurate decisions on payroll matters
  • Supporting reporting and analysis, including National Living Wage compliance and Gender Pay Gap analysis
  • Recording and calculating absence-related data including sickness, holidays, maternity and paternity leave
  • Managing timesheet calculations and attachments of earnings
  • Reviewing payroll-related emails and taking appropriate action
  • Administering employee benefits including pensions
  • Acting as a key point of contact for payroll queries from employees and stakeholders
  • Supporting the wider Payroll & Benefits department with ad hoc administrative tasks
